What is the AI-Driven Image-to-3D Generator Market Size in 2026?
The global AI-driven image-to-3D generator market size was calculated at USD 327.11 million in 2025 and is predicted to increase from USD 393.84 million in 2026 to approximately USD 2,093.91 million by 2035, expanding at a CAGR of 20.40% from 2026 to 2035. The market is experiencing unprecedented growth, driven by rapid technological innovation and increasing investment in AI-driven image generation tools.

Market Overview
The AI-driven image-to-3D generator market comprises software platforms, cloud tools, APIs, and related services that convert 2D images into usable 3D assets using generative AI , neural rendering, reconstruction, and geometry synthesis techniques. These solutions create meshes, textures, point clouds, or scene representations for applications across gaming, e-commerce , design, industrial prototyping, architecture, education, and healthcare. The market includes enterprise- and creator-focused offerings delivered via cloud, on-premises, and hybrid models, together with training, integration, optimization, and support services.

Output Insights
Why Did the 3D Mesh Models Segment Lead the Market with a 41.7% Share in 2025?
The 3D mesh models segment held the largest share of 41.7% in the AI driven image to 3D generator market in 2025, owing to its potential to bridge the gap between raw AI output and industry standard production requirements. 3D meshes, such as OBJ, FBX, and STL, are considered the standard formats for VR/AR, gaming, and animation. AI tools like Tripo and Meshy AI generate these formats directly, which makes them suitable for professional pipelines without time-consuming conversions.
AI-Driven Image-to-3D Generator Market Share, By Output Type, 2025-2035 (%)
| Output Type | 2025 | 2035 |
| 3D Mesh Models | 41.7% | 34.2% |
| Textured 3D Assets | 27.6% | 25.4% |
| NeRFand Gaussian Splatting Scenes | 16.2% | 24.7% |
| Point Clouds | 8.4% | 7.1% |
| CAD Ready Parametric Models | 6.1% | 8.6% |
The textured 3D assets segment is the second-largest shareholder, holding a 27.6% share in 2025, and is expected to grow at a remarkable CAGR over the forecast period. This is mainly due to its ability to provide instant, high-fidelity, and production-ready assets that accelerate workflows in gaming, AR/VR, and e-commerce. AI texture generation reduces creation time from hours to minutes or seconds. This enables rapid prototyping and iterative design, transforming a single 2D reference image into a polished 3D asset.

The healthcare and medical visualization segment is expected to grow at the fastest CAGR in the AI-driven image-to-3D generator market in the coming years. This is due to the increasing need for accurate, detailed, and real-time 3D visualization in diagnosis, treatment planning, and surgical procedures . AI-driven tools can convert medical images such as CT scans and MRIs into precise 3D models, helping clinicians better understand complex anatomical structures and improve surgical outcomes. Additionally, the growing adoption of digital healthcare technologies, minimally invasive procedures, and medical training simulations is driving demand for advanced 3D visualization solutions in the healthcare sector.
The e-commerce and retail segment is expected to grow at a significant rate during the studied year, driven by the rising demand for advanced product visualization, including 3D product views and virtual fitting rooms. The large volume of products requiring 3D models is accelerating the adoption of AI-powered automated content creation tools. Retailers are increasingly using AI to generate interactive 3D visualizations for products such as apparel, footwear, and furniture, enhancing the customer experience through “try-before-you-buy” capabilities.

Recent Developments
- In August 2025, Autodesk, Inc. announced the launch of new and more affordable pricing for Autodesk Flow Studio (formerly Wonder Studio), including its first free tier and a 50% price drop for the Lite plan from $20 to $10, a significant move to make the toolset more accessible. By eliminating high upfront costs, artists can use premium artificial intelligence (AI) powered 3D tools to create the kind of animation and VFX once reserved for Hollywood. Autodesk is witnessing a new era of AI within the future of media and entertainment, one that puts creators at the forefront. (Source: https://investors.autodesk.com )
- In February 2026, Tripo AI announced the expanded deployment of its generative infrastructure across the U.S., concurrent with the adoption of its Tripo 3.0 framework by major industry clients. By focusing on algorithmic geometric precision and interactive topology control, the company is focused on standardizing how digital creators and developers integrate automated 3D workflows into various commercial applications.(Source: https://www.accessnewswire.com )
